Tech Decoded
Search Button

The Most Common Web Development and SEO Mistakes and How to Avoid Them

04 November 2023

By Anthony Jones

In this blog post, we will discuss the most common web development and SEO mistakes that many businesses make and provide tips on how to avoid them. Whether you are a beginner or an experienced professional, it's important to be aware of these mistakes to ensure the success of your website and improve your search engine rankings.


1: Neglecting Mobile Optimization


As the digital landscape continues to evolve, having a mobile-friendly website is no longer an option, but a necessity. With the increasing usage of smartphones and tablets, neglecting mobile optimization can lead to a poor user experience and negatively impact your website's performance. To ensure the success of your website, it is crucial to prioritize mobile optimization. In this section, we will discuss why mobile optimization is important and provide tips on how to make your website responsive and mobile-friendly.


Why is Mobile Optimization Crucial?


Mobile optimization plays a significant role in enhancing user experience and driving more traffic to your website. Here are a few reasons why mobile optimization is crucial:


Increasing Mobile Usage: With the widespread availability of smartphones and tablets, more people are accessing the internet through mobile devices. Ignoring mobile optimization means missing out on potential visitors and customers.

Improved Visibility: Search engines prioritize mobile-friendly websites and display them higher in mobile search results. By optimizing your website for mobile devices, you increase its visibility and organic traffic.

Better User Experience: Mobile-optimized websites load faster, have a user-friendly interface, and provide a seamless experience across various screen sizes. Investing in mobile optimization ensures that visitors have a positive experience, encouraging them to stay longer and engage with your content.


Tips for Mobile Optimization


Now that you understand the importance of mobile optimization, let's look at some practical tips to make your website responsive and mobile-friendly:


Use Responsive Design: Responsive design allows your website to adapt to different screen sizes and devices. This ensures that your website looks great and functions properly on mobile devices without the need for separate mobile and desktop versions.

Optimize Page Speed: Mobile users expect fast-loading websites. To improve page speed, minimize HTTP requests, optimize images, minify CSS and JavaScript files, and leverage browser caching. Regularly test your website's performance using tools like Google PageSpeed Insights.

Simplify Navigation: Mobile screens have limited space, so it's essential to have a simple and intuitive navigation menu. Use hamburger menus or collapsible menus to save screen space and make it easier for mobile users to navigate your website.

Ensure Readability: Text that is too small or difficult to read can frustrate mobile users. Use a legible font size and style, provide ample whitespace, and ensure proper contrast between text and background. Adjust your website's typography to enhance readability on smaller screens.

Optimize Forms and CTAs: Forms and call-to-action buttons are vital for user engagement. Optimize your forms by using auto-fill options, reducing input fields, and using clear instructions. Make sure your CTAs are easily clickable and visible on mobile devices.


By implementing these mobile optimization techniques, you can create a website that provides an excellent user experience, attracts more mobile visitors, and boosts your online presence. Remember, neglecting mobile optimization can lead to a poor user experience and hinder your website's success. Stay ahead of the curve, prioritize mobile optimization, and unlock the full potential of your website.


2: Ignoring Website Speed

Having a slow-loading website can have a detrimental effect on both user experience and search engine optimization (SEO). When site visitors have to wait too long for a page to load, they are more likely to leave and visit a faster site, leading to a higher bounce rate. Additionally, search engines like Google consider website speed as one of the ranking factors, which means that a slow website may receive lower organic search visibility.


Why is website speed important?

Website speed plays a crucial role in today's fast-paced digital world. Internet users have become accustomed to instant gratification, and they expect websites to load quickly. If a site takes too long to load, users are likely to abandon it and look for alternative options.


How to optimize your website's speed

To ensure your website loads quickly and provides an optimal user experience, follow these important optimization techniques:


Compress images: Large image files can significantly slow down a website's loading speed. Use image compression tools like JPEG Optimizer or TinyPNG to reduce the file size without compromising on quality. Additionally, specify image dimensions in HTML to avoid layout shifts.

Minify code: Remove unnecessary characters, such as white spaces, comments, and line breaks, from your website's HTML, CSS, and JavaScript files. This can be done manually or through automated minification tools like UglifyJS or YUI Compressor. Minifying code reduces file size and improves loading speed.

Enable browser caching: Implement browser caching to store static resources, like CSS and JavaScript files, in the user's browser cache. This allows returning visitors to load the site faster as the browser doesn't need to re-download those files.

Utilize content delivery networks (CDNs): CDNs distribute your website's resources across multiple servers worldwide, reducing the server response time and improving loading speed. Popular CDNs include Cloudflare and Amazon CloudFront.

Optimize server response time: Choose a reliable hosting provider and ensure your server is properly configured to handle the website's traffic. A slow server response time can significantly impact page loading speed.


By implementing these optimization techniques, you can significantly improve your website's speed, resulting in a better user experience and enhanced SEO performance.


3: Lack of Quality Content


One of the most important aspects of SEO is having high-quality and relevant content on your website. Search engines prioritize websites that offer valuable information to users, so it is crucial to create engaging and informative content that adds value to your audience. In this section, we will discuss the significance of quality content and provide tips on how to create content that ranks well in search engine results pages (SERPs).


The Importance of High-Quality Content for SEO


Search engines aim to deliver the best possible results to users based on their search queries. This means that providing valuable and trustworthy content is essential for improving your website's visibility in SERPs. Here are a few reasons why quality content is crucial for SEO:


  • Improved Search Engine Rankings: High-quality content that is relevant to the user's search query is more likely to rank higher in search engine results.

  • Increase Organic Traffic: Valuable content attracts more organic traffic to your website, as users find it useful and share-worthy.

  • Enhanced User Experience: Quality content engages and informs users, resulting in a positive user experience and potentially increasing conversion rates.

  • Build Trust and Credibility: Well-researched and authoritative content helps establish your brand as a trusted source of information.


Tips for Creating Engaging and Informative Content


To create content that not only appeals to your audience but also performs well in search engine rankings, follow these tips:


Keyword Research: Identify relevant keywords and incorporate them naturally into your content. This helps search engines understand the context and relevance of your content.

Understand Your Audience: Research and analyze your target audience to understand their needs, preferences, and pain points. Tailor your content to address these factors.

Provide Valuable Information: Offer unique insights, practical tips, and actionable advice within your content. This will help establish your expertise and keep users engaged.

Use Visuals: Incorporate relevant images, infographics, and videos to enhance the visual appeal and engagement of your content.

Optimize for Readability: Use subheadings, bullet points, and short paragraphs to make your content scannable and easy to read.

Update Regularly: Keep your content fresh and relevant by regularly updating and repurposing existing articles.


By following these tips, you can create high-quality and engaging content that not only satisfies the requirements of search engines but also resonates with your target audience. Remember, consistency is key, so ensure that you continue to produce valuable content on a regular basis.


4: No On-Page SEO


On-page SEO plays a crucial role in improving your website's visibility to search engines and attracting organic traffic. Neglecting on-page SEO can lead to missed opportunities for your website to rank higher in search engine results. In this section, we will discuss some essential on-page SEO practices that you should implement to optimize your website.


Optimize meta tags, headings, and URLs


Meta tags are HTML elements that provide information about your webpage to search engines. They include the title tag, meta description, and meta keywords. Optimizing these tags helps search engines understand your content and display relevant information in search results. Make sure to include relevant keywords in the title tag and meta description to increase your website's visibility.


Headings (H1, H2, etc.) play an essential role in structuring your content. They provide hierarchy and help search engines understand the main topics discussed on your webpage. Ensure that your headings are relevant, descriptive, and include keywords.


URLs, also known as permalinks, should be optimized to make it easier for search engines and users to understand the content of your webpage. Use descriptive words in your URLs and separate words with hyphens. Avoid using numbers or special characters in your URLs.


Include relevant keywords naturally


Keywords are the foundation of SEO. Including relevant keywords naturally throughout your content helps search engines understand what your webpage is about. Conduct keyword research to find the most relevant and high-performing keywords for your content.


When using keywords, ensure they appear naturally and do not negatively impact the readability or flow of your content. Avoid keyword stuffing, which is the excessive use of keywords, as it can be penalized by search engines. Instead, focus on creating informative and valuable content for your audience.


  • Integrate keywords in your headings and subheadings.

  • Include keywords in the first paragraph of your content.

  • Use keywords in the alt text of your images.

  • Create quality content that is valuable to your audience.


Remember, on-page SEO is an ongoing process. Regularly review and update your meta tags, headings, and content to ensure they align with your website's goals and targeted keywords. By optimizing your on-page SEO, you can significantly improve your website's visibility and attract organic traffic.


5: Poor Website Navigation


Having a clear and intuitive navigation structure on your website is crucial for providing a seamless user experience. When users visit your website, they expect to easily find the information they are looking for. If your website's navigation is poorly designed, it can lead to frustration and users leaving your site in search of a better experience elsewhere.


So, how can you ensure that your website has effective navigation? Here are a few key strategies:


1. Keep it simple


Simplicity is key when it comes to website navigation. Avoid overcrowding your navigation menu with too many options. Stick to the essential pages and information that your users are likely to search for. A cluttered navigation menu can overwhelm visitors and make it harder for them to find what they need.


2. Use clear and descriptive labels


Ensure that each navigation tab is labeled clearly and descriptively. Use concise and easily understandable labels that accurately represent the content they link to. Avoid using vague or confusing labels that could confuse your users.


3. Organize your navigation menu logically


Group related pages together in your navigation menu. Organize your menu in a logical order that makes sense to your target audience. Consider using submenus or dropdown menus for additional categorization and to further streamline the navigation process.


4. Use visual cues and indicators


Visual cues and indicators can help guide users through your website. Consider using highlight colors, arrows, or underlines to indicate clickable links. This can help users distinguish between normal text and clickable links, reducing confusion and frustration.


5. Optimize for mobile devices


In today's mobile-centric world, it's essential to optimize your website's navigation for mobile devices. Ensure that your navigation menu is mobile-responsive and easy to use on smaller screens. Consider using hamburger menus or collapsible menus to save space and provide a user-friendly experience on mobile devices.




To ensure good website navigation:- Keep it simple and avoid overcrowding- Use clear and descriptive labels- Organize your menu logically- Use visual cues and indicators- Optimize for mobile devices


By following these strategies, you can improve your website's navigation and make it easy for users to find the information they need. A well-designed and user-friendly navigation structure can enhance the overall user experience and encourage visitors to stay longer on your site.

Your source for the latest tech news, guides, and reviews.

Tech Decoded




Mailbox Icon
LinkedIn Icon

Receive Tech Decoded's Newsletter in your inbox every week.


You are now a subscriber. Thank you!
Please fill all required fields!

Copyright © 2024 Tech Decoded, All rights reserved.